Transaction 200f496ec64ebe3d79644ecfddea840496025f980722c3a54127ec9a86bdbec3

1 Input
2 Outputs
  • 200f496ec64ebe3d79644ecfddea840496025f980722c3a54127ec9a86bdbec3:0
  • value  25300
    address  18RCLf742H25ZbJmQp3sBVkTyMihXs5usn
  • 200f496ec64ebe3d79644ecfddea840496025f980722c3a54127ec9a86bdbec3:1
  • value  146000
    address  3MPZ5EkXQC77WkJ53CT49VZJ8QKBQb1WNH